A helicopter was spotted in Glasgow today as police searched for two men.

Officers were called to Drakemire Drive in the Castlemilk area of the city just before 10 am this morning.

This is following reports of two men acting suspiciously near a car.

An eyewitness has described hearing and seeing a helicopter in the area.

The Glasgow Times understands that specialist resources, including the Air Support Unit, were in attendance.

Nobody has been traced and the investigation continues.

A Police Scotland spokesperson said: “Around 9.50am on Friday, May 5, police were called to a report of two persons acting suspiciously in a vehicle on Drakemire Drive, Glasgow.

Officers attended and searches were carried out. No persons have been traced at this time, however, enquiries are ongoing.”
